ext/gsl_native/sf_ellint.c in gsl-1.16.0.6 vs ext/gsl_native/sf_ellint.c in gsl-2.1.0
- old
+ new
@@ -80,20 +80,20 @@
}
static VALUE rb_gsl_sf_ellint_D(int argc, VALUE *argv, VALUE obj)
{
if (argc == 3)
- return rb_gsl_sf_eval_double3_m(gsl_sf_ellint_D, argv[0], argv[1], argv[2],
+ return rb_gsl_sf_eval_double2_m(gsl_sf_ellint_D, argv[0], argv[1],
INT2FIX(GSL_PREC_DOUBLE));
else
- return rb_gsl_sf_eval_double3_m(gsl_sf_ellint_D, argv[0], argv[1], argv[2],
+ return rb_gsl_sf_eval_double2_m(gsl_sf_ellint_D, argv[0], argv[1],
argv[3]);
}
static VALUE rb_gsl_sf_ellint_D_e(VALUE obj, VALUE phi, VALUE k,
- VALUE n, VALUE m)
+ VALUE m)
{
- return rb_gsl_sf_eval_e_double3_m(gsl_sf_ellint_D_e, phi, k, n, m);
+ return rb_gsl_sf_eval_e_double2_m(gsl_sf_ellint_D_e, phi, k, m);
}
static VALUE rb_gsl_sf_ellint_RC(int argc, VALUE *argv, VALUE obj)
{
if (argc == 2)